Output d5076f7fb415a64ca4569d08f36d23241e25130bc990a5b7d22d89e9c03a62d8:1

value
3105498466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9827b1df329b3b8ae4374c645f8bdd5df56f6f9c OP_EQUALVERIFY OP_CHECKSIG
address
1EsXGCiuQmUu1zTJLXF21Riszvd9LaCdXs
transaction
d5076f7fb415a64ca4569d08f36d23241e25130bc990a5b7d22d89e9c03a62d8
confirmations
644675
spent
true